6:20 my biggest issue here is that this violates a whole lot of basic safety rules when it comes to 2nd story floor support. The floor should not be screwed to the sides of the wall 2x4's. There is no support to keep the screws (which most people will try to use) from sheering off if they put too much weight in the loft. Their is 2 options to fix this. 1) add 2x4's to the wall, to support each floor joist (and screw them into each wall 2x4) for it to sit on, or at a bare minimum, the 2nd story floor should be on top of the top wall plate. Doing this means that the roof trusses will have to bolted to that floor and the wall sides will be raised up that 3 1/2-6" (depending on the boards). I know that this will mess up the height of the standard wall sheeting, but that could be fixed by ripping screwing 6"-8" of sheeting on the outside, under the eave. Overall I do like the plans as a general outline, but I am going to do these modifications.

@@brandondierwechter2492 A floor system should never rely on nails or screws in sheer. @jacobew2000 was talking about running jack studs from the floor up to the dropped floor joists/ceiling joists. This would be much better than what was shown in this video. It would still be better to have the floor joists/ceiling joists be placed on top of the top plate. This way the roof trusses could be tied into the floor joists/ceiling joists and act as a bottom chord preventing the trusses/walls from spreading and decrease the risk of roof collapse under load. Very important in high show load areas.

What is the bit you used on the router to cut out the doors? And is it the same bit for trimming the roof beak? Thank you
@CheapShedsDotCom
@CheapShedsDotCom 4 жыл бұрын
For the door you will need a 1/4 in straight cut router bit and a collar so it will follow the trim on either side of the collar. For the roof beak you will need a follow bit router with a ball bearing on the tip which so it will follow the 2x4 underneath. How tall is this particular shed?
@CheapShedsDotCom
@CheapShedsDotCom 2 жыл бұрын
For this shed, the sidewalls are 8ft high, the foundation is 6in, and the truss height is 1/2 the width, or 5ft. For a total height (from ground to top of truss) of (8+5+.5) 13ft 6in.
